5P35021-000NDGI IDT Integrated Circuit (Quad Flat No-Lead) In Stock
The 5P35021 is a VersaClock programmable clock generator and is designed for low power, consumer, and high performance PCI Express applications.The 5P35021 device is a three PLL architecture design, and each PLL is individually programmable and allowing for up to five unique frequency outputs.The 5P35021 has built-in unique features such as Proactive Power Saving (PPS), Performance-Power Balancing (PPB),Overshoot Reduction Technology (ORT) and Extreme Low Power DCO. What are the key features of 5P35021-000NDGI?
- 500 MHz maximum output clock
- Three independently programmable PLLs
- Up to 5 unique frequency outputs
- Internal one-time-programmable memory
- Low-power PPS and PPB technologies
What is 5P35021-000NDGI used for?
5P35021-000NDGI generates multiple clocks for PCI Express, consumer, and high-performance digital systems. Its three programmable PLLs consolidate varied frequency requirements in one device.
What are the specifications of 5P35021-000NDGI?
| Pbfree Code | Yes |
| Manufacturer Package Code | NDG20P2 |
| YTEOL | 0 |
| JESD-30 Code | S-XQCC-N20 |
| JESD-609 Code | e3 |
| Output Clock Frequency-Max | 500MHz |
| Package Body Material | UNSPECIFIED |
| Package Equivalence Code | LCC20,.12SQ,16 |
| Package Shape | SQUARE |
| Package Style | CHIP CARRIER, HEAT SINK/SLUG, VERY THIN PROFILE |
| Peak Reflow Temperature (Cel) | 260 |
| Primary Clock/Crystal Frequency-Nom | 125MHz |
| Supply Voltage-Max | 3.465V |
| Supply Voltage-Min | 3.135V |
| Supply Voltage-Nom | 3.3V |
| Surface Mount | YES |
| Technology | CMOS |
| Temperature Grade | INDUSTRIAL |
| Terminal Finish | Tin (Sn) |
| Terminal Form | NO LEAD |
| Terminal Pitch | 0.4mm |
| Terminal Position | QUAD |
| uPs/uCs/Peripheral ICs Type | CLOCK GENERATOR, PROCESSOR SPECIFIC |
| Package | Quad Flat No-Lead |

Frequently Asked Questions
Which frequency and output capabilities define 5P35021-000NDGI?
The programmable clock generator supports output frequencies up to 500 MHz and can provide 5 outputs from a three-PLL architecture for multi-clock systems.
How do its PLLs support system clock applications?
The device integrates 3 independently programmable PLLs and up to 5 outputs, allowing several system frequencies to be generated from one clock component.
Can this generator support PCI Express designs?
Yes, its 500 MHz maximum output capability and low-power features target compatible PCI Express applications after jitter, spread-spectrum, and output-format requirements are checked.
